Vincent Tunru's Avatar

Vincent Tunru

@bsky.vincenttunru.com

Dutchie who likes to rant about (front-end) engineering, civil rights, and the intersection between those two. @Mozilla@mozilla.social, https://plaudit.pub […] πŸŒ‰ bridged from https://fosstodon.org/@VincentTunru on the fediverse by https://fed.brid.gy/

18 Followers  |  7 Following  |  50 Posts  |  Joined: 08.11.2024  |  2.0725

Latest posts by bsky.vincenttunru.com on Bluesky


Karaoke is a great example of how a lack of privacy influences people's behaviour.

It's way more fun when everyone feels free to make a fool of themselves, but try doing that with a camera trained on you.

09.02.2026 15:18 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

I spent the day working at the library, and though I already knew, I'm feeling it even stronger now: what an amazing place. I'm glad they still exist.

26.01.2026 16:09 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Most of the time, I'm actually fairly happy with the state of the frontend ecosystem.

These are not such times.

21.01.2026 13:29 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Guys, guys, hear me about. What if...

Micro$lop.

Too much?

15.01.2026 09:49 β€” πŸ‘ 0    πŸ” 1    πŸ’¬ 0    πŸ“Œ 0
Excerpt from Satya Nadella's blog post, highlighting his only mention of the term "slop", saying: "We need to get beyond the arguments of slop vs sophistication".

Excerpt from Satya Nadella's blog post, highlighting his only mention of the term "slop", saying: "We need to get beyond the arguments of slop vs sophistication".

Look at this poor man literally *begging* us to stop using the term slop. Keep using it, that'll teach him!

14.01.2026 21:18 β€” πŸ‘ 1    πŸ” 1    πŸ’¬ 1    πŸ“Œ 0

Remember when we consistently spelled it Micro$oft? Not only was that ruthless humiliation incredibly clever, but as we all know, it eventually brought us the year of the Linux Desktop.

Now if we just stick with Microslop a little longer, then I'm sure Satya Nadella will course correct any day now.

14.01.2026 21:16 β€” πŸ‘ 3    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0

I love that you can be a gatekeeping grumpy old man about memes now. What a time to be alive.

11.01.2026 16:30 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

I love that Rickrolling is still a thing. They don't make memes like that anymore.

11.01.2026 16:29 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0

The boiling frog metaphor may or may not be an urban legend, but I'm pretty sure the boiling Vincent metaphor is 100% true. In fact, I'd gradually turn up the water to boiling temperature myself if only my shower would cooperate.

03.01.2026 09:28 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Screenshot of a warning: "Due to the large number of changes in this pull request, only one file is being shown at a time."

Screenshot of a warning: "Due to the large number of changes in this pull request, only one file is being shown at a time."

Dear GitHub, I understand that this is a challenge, but could you at least show me, like, 5 or 10 files at a time? Just the prospect of pressing "Next file" hundreds of times is daunting already, let alone properly reviewing them.

08.12.2025 13:11 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0

Has anyone figured out how to run Home Manager on Fedora Silverblue yet? I've been unsuccessful so far and would appreciate some pointers.

#Fedora #Silverblue #HomeManager #Nix #NixOS

04.12.2025 07:53 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
AI-generated picture of a taped body outline as seen on crime scenes, except it's on the front of an SUV. It's the size of a small child.

AI-generated picture of a taped body outline as seen on crime scenes, except it's on the front of an SUV. It's the size of a small child.

I kinda wish someone printed these as stickers for people to stick onto oversized SUVs as a guerilla campaign.

@fuckcars @citylife #SafeStreets #Urbanism #VisionZero

17.11.2025 11:27 β€” πŸ‘ 4    πŸ” 1    πŸ’¬ 0    πŸ“Œ 0
Screenshot of a dropdown labelled "Accessibility", containing entries to change the font size, reduce animations, switch to dark mode, and increase contrast.

Screenshot of a dropdown labelled "Accessibility", containing entries to change the font size, reduce animations, switch to dark mode, and increase contrast.

Sure the headings might consist of images with purple-on-purple text with an empty alt attribute, but luckily the AI made sure to make this website accessible by shoving this menu in there.

(Of course, it's not actually marked up as a menu. And the browser's […]

[Original post on fosstodon.org]

11.11.2025 14:14 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

21st century life skill:

Whenever you feel outraged, ask yourself: "am I just being used as fuel for the engagement machine?"

06.11.2025 21:37 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
[Audio] Original post on fosstodon.org

Everyone keeps arguing about how to pronounce GIF, but you know what? You're all wrong.

Here's how the Dutch pronounce it. (This is not a joke β€” this is actually how we pronounce it.)

03.11.2025 12:43 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Original post on fosstodon.org

Vandaag stemmen! Voor het overzicht, de kandidaten met IT-expertise:

PVV
39. Jan Valize

GroenLinks-PvdA
32. Barbara Kathmann

D66
19. Sarah El Boujdaini

CDA
26. Hemin Hawezy

VVD
34. Martijn Buijsse

PvdD
20. Cynthia Pallandt

Volt
11. Erik Kemp @erikkemp

Met dank aan https://nerdvote.nl en […]

29.10.2025 06:09 β€” πŸ‘ 3    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0

So far my NixOS adventure is going swimmingly. I mean, sure, my touchpad doesn't work. An yeah, my webcam doesn't work either. Oh, and of course I can't setup the fingerprint reader. And at the moment is doesn't even boot at all.

But it's so nice that it's all reproducible though.

22.10.2025 08:02 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Someone help me I've installed NixOS.

14.10.2025 14:01 β€” πŸ‘ 0    πŸ” 1    πŸ’¬ 1    πŸ“Œ 0

Has anyone made an esoteric programming language yet that mimics cringy LinkedIn posts?

03.10.2025 19:54 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Currently at Fronteers Dark Mode, and it's such a cozy little conference. And I love the number of folks I've spoken to who say accessibility is their main focus.

#Fronteers #Darkmode

03.10.2025 18:31 β€” πŸ‘ 3    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

@plwt Oooh, my first open source contributions were to Xubuntu! My first Linux distro, that I stuck with for quite a few years. I'll always have fondness for it.

23.09.2025 20:12 β€” πŸ‘ 1    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Three GitHub issue notifications, from gitcoinfoundation/gitcoin-developer-fund, aavenotifications/aave-notification, and notification-hub/gitcoin.

Three GitHub issue notifications, from gitcoinfoundation/gitcoin-developer-fund, aavenotifications/aave-notification, and notification-hub/gitcoin.

@krosylight I got three different notifications in the past couple of days... They all got deleted, but the messages were in my inbox already, so I'm guessing I'll be getting more.

22.09.2025 21:23 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0

I appreciate how Playwright gives us `test.slow()` to hide the magic number, so we don't have to feel as bad that we're just bumping the default test timeout.

https://playwright.dev/docs/test-timeouts#set-timeout-for-a-single-test

18.09.2025 09:18 β€” πŸ‘ 3    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Whenever you feel the urge to use the word "utilise", consider if "use" will do as well.

(Hint: it always will.)

15.09.2025 10:17 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

You can't tell by my actual blog, but I've written so many imaginary blog posts while in the shower.

07.09.2025 08:26 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0
Preview
Add the ability to suppress self-boosts Β· Issue #21632 Β· mastodon/mastodon Pitch I would love the ability to suppress self-boosts in my feed either on a case-by-case or global basis. I define a self-boost to be an account boosting a toot they have made previously. Motivat...

Of course there's an actual official feature request already: https://github.com/mastodon/mastodon/issues/21632

27.08.2025 10:23 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

Mastodon feature request: hide self-boosts.

#Mastodon

27.08.2025 09:05 β€” πŸ‘ 0    πŸ” 2    πŸ’¬ 1    πŸ“Œ 0
Video thumbnail

Heh, refreshing the page gives you different locations.

14.08.2025 12:38 β€” πŸ‘ 0    πŸ” 1    πŸ’¬ 0    πŸ“Œ 0
Video thumbnail

Haha OK, this is a pretty funny way to promote your VPN.

14.08.2025 12:34 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 1    πŸ“Œ 0
A sign-up form with an email field, and a checkbox with a label that includes a "Privacy Policy" link that stands out. On closer inspection, the label reads: Auth0 may contact me with marketing communications. Opt-out details in (link:) Privacy Policy.

A sign-up form with an email field, and a checkbox with a label that includes a "Privacy Policy" link that stands out. On closer inspection, the label reads: Auth0 may contact me with marketing communications. Opt-out details in (link:) Privacy Policy.

This is some top-notch deceptive design. Everyone knows most people breeze through sign-up forms: enter email, accept the terms, submit.

Now take a closer look.

Informed consent my ass. Clever though.

Via @shtrom

#DeceptiveDesign

06.08.2025 09:28 β€” πŸ‘ 0    πŸ” 0    πŸ’¬ 0    πŸ“Œ 0

@bsky.vincenttunru.com is following 7 prominent accounts